Christina A. “Tina” Cooper

Christina A. “Tina” Cooper, age 92, of Shelby, died unexpectedly early Friday morning, March 31, 2023 at OhioHealth Shelby Hospital.
Tina was born July 24, 1930 in Sylvania, Ohio to the late Walter and Otillia (Hoehn) Friebel. A 1948 graduate of Shelby High School, Tina married Daniel B. Cooper on May 6, 1950. A proud wife and mother, Tina had great satisfaction in raising her seven children. Once raised, she went to work for Shelby City Schools in the cafeteria at Central School where she eventually became head cook. She retired in 1989.
An active member of Most Pure Heart of Mary Catholic Church, Tina was also a member of the Altar and Rosary Society where she had served as President, and helped clean the church for many years. She liked to play bridge, especially with her card club, and thoroughly enjoyed golfing having been a member of the Shelby Country Club for many years. Together with her late husband, Dan, they loved, and frequented, traveling. Together they were fortunate to travel all over the world to see family wherever they were which included many foreign countries. They also enjoyed wintering in Florida each year following retirement.
